Nature Coast has been forced to forfeit its Class 3A region quarterfinal Friday against Williston and was fined $10,400 by the Florida High School Athletic Association on Wednesday. 

The FHSAA notified Nature Coast and Groveland South Lake of its final ruling in its investigation into a Nov. 7 brawl between the schools. The schools can appeal the ruling, but such an appeal would not be held until late this month, after the playoff game. South Lake was fined $8,500 and will not be allowed to play in a bowl game this season.

In a letter to Nature Coast principal Tizzy Schoelles:

* The Nature Coast football program is placed on restrictive probation for the remainder of the 2008 season, meaning it will be forced to forfeit its Class 3A region quarterfinal playoff game Friday against Williston. Williston automatically advances to the region semifinal.

* Nature Coast is levied fines totaling $10,400 for violating several rules, including 48 counts of unsportsmanlike conduct at $100 each.

* The Nature Coast football program is placed on administrative probation effective immediately through June 30, 2010.

* The Nature Coast athletic program is reprimanded.
